The federal territory of Putrajaya is located in the Sepang District of Selangor. It is a planned city and acts as the federal administrative centre of Malaysia. Nearby is the town of Cyberjaya which was developed in 1997 to become a modern educational and industrial hub.

There are plenty of good international schools in Malaysia, especially in Selangor. Here are the international schools located in Putrajaya and Cyberjaya.

 

Cyberjaya

1.  Abedeen International School

Abedeen International School was recently established in 2017 and offers a combination of the Malaysian Curriculum, Cambridge Curriculum and Islamic Curriculum which culminates in the IGCSE examinations. The school also offers preparation for the International Baccalaureate Diploma Programme (IBDP) and A Levels. Abedeen International School can be found in Cyber 3.

Brainy Bunch International School

2. Brainy Bunch International School

Brainy Bunch International School has been operating since 2013. The school offers the Cambridge Curriculum to primary and secondary students. Preschool education at Brainy Bunch International School is based on the Montessori approach. The school is located in Cyber Valley.

3. elc International School

Students can enrol at elc International School from Reception up to Year 11. A combination of the Cambridge and British Curriculum are offered at the school to prepare students for the IGCSE examinations. In 1987, elc International School’s first campus opened in Sungai Buloh. The Cyberjaya branch has been operating since 2010.

King Henry VIII College

4. King Henry VIII College

King Henry VIII College is a British boarding school located in Cyber 9. The school is modelled after its sister school, Christ College in the United Kingdom. King Henry VIII College offers the British Curriculum, IGCSE and A Level examinations to students aged three to 18. The school will welcome its first intake of students in September 2018.

 

Putrajaya

International Modern Arabic School

1. International Modern Arabic School

International Modern Arabic School opened its doors in 2007 and offers the British Curriculum, IGCSE and A Level examinations. The school accepts students at preschool, primary, secondary and pre-university levels. International Modern Arabic School can be found in Presint 14.

 

2. Nexus International School

Nexus International School is one of the four international schools under Taylor’s Schools. Established in 2008, the school offers the International Primary Curriculum and the British Curriculum. Students sit for the IGCSE examinations at the end of secondary school. The International Baccalaureate Diploma Programme (IBDP) is offered at pre-university level. Boarding facilities are available as well. Nexus International School is located in Presint 15.

 

3. Spectrum International Islamic School


Spectrum International Islamic School offers a combination of the Cambridge Curriculum and Islamic Curriculum. The school can be found off Presint 17. The school's original branch in Kenny Hill was established in 2016 and is open to preschool, primary and secondary students.
